A 10 panel drug test is known for its comprehensive screening abilities, making it one of the most thorough drug testing options available today. Not only does it cover a wide range of substances, but it can also detect drugs that are less frequently monitored. This test is particularly useful in contexts where a thorough evaluation of drug use is required, offering insights that a standard 5 panel test might miss.

Unlike the standard 5 panel drug test, which focuses primarily on marijuana, cocaine, opiates, amphetamines, and PCP, the 10 panel test expands its spectrum to include a broader range of substances. This includes benzodiazepines, barbiturates, methadone, propoxyphene, and Quaaludes (methaqualone), substances which are not typically part of basic testing procedures but are of significant concern in various settings.

Employers, courts, and individuals often opt for the 10 panel drug test when a more comprehensive assessment is necessary. This test is particularly trusted in safety-sensitive industries where employee performance and public safety are of utmost importance. It is also widely used in legal scenarios, such as custody cases or probation assessments, where understanding the full scope of drug use is crucial.

At-a-Glance

Both options screen the same 10 drug classes (THC, cocaine, opiates, amphetamines/methamphetamine, PCP, benzodiazepines, barbiturates, methadone, propoxyphene, and Quaaludes*). The difference is how results are produced, verified, and used.

*Methaqualone only available in urine lab-based testing

10 Panel Lab based vs. 10 Panel Instant Drug Test

Feature 10 Panel Lab-Based 10 Panel Instant (POCT)
Primary Use Employment, legal/court, policy-driven programs Rapid on-site screening; same-day hiring decisions
Specimen Urine (standard); hair/oral fluid/nail options Urine (most common)
Speed Negatives 1 business day after lab receipt; non-negatives 2-3 days with MRO Screen results in 5-10 minutes (presumptive)
Accuracy & Confirmation High; confirmatory GC/MS or LC-MS/MS on any non-negative Screening only; non-negatives should be lab-confirmed
MRO Review Yes (on non-negative lab results) Not by default; added when sending to lab
Chain of Custody (CCF) End-to-end documented Used for screen; lab CCF applies if sent for confirmation
Legal Defensibility Strong (SAMHSA-certified lab + confirmation + MRO) Limited until confirmed by a lab
Compliance Meets most employer/court policies; DOT uses lab-based 5-panel Great for rapid screens; policies often require confirmation for final action
Cost Profile Higher unit price; includes confirmation/MRO when needed Lower upfront; confirmation adds cost/time on non-negatives

10 Panel Drug Test Detection Times

Windows are driven by drug metabolism and specimen type, not whether testing is lab-based or instant. Urine is standard for both; alternative specimens are typically lab-based.

Specimen Typical Detection Window Best Use
Urine 1-7 days (THC up to 30) Employment, legal, personal
Hair Up to 90 days History/patterns of use
Oral Fluid (Saliva) 24-72 hours Recent use; post-accident/suspicion
Blood Hours to 2-3 days Very recent use
Nails 3-6 months Extended look-back

Compliance Notes

  • DOT programs require a lab-based 5-panel under 49 CFR Part 40 (not a 10 panel).
  • Many employer/court policies require lab confirmation + MRO review for final actions.
  • On-site instant testing may require appropriate CLIA credentials depending on device and state rules.

What Does a 10 Panel Drug Test Detect?

  • Marijuana (THC)
  • Cocaine
  • Opiates (morphine, codeine, heroin)
  • Amphetamines (incl. methamphetamine)
  • Phencyclidine (PCP)
  • Benzodiazepines
  • Barbiturates
  • Methadone
  • Propoxyphene
  • Quaaludes (methaqualone) (available in lab-based testing only)

How It Works

  1. Order: Online or by phone; select location and donor details.
  2. Collection: Visit a nearby site with a valid photo ID.
  3. Lab Analysis: Immunoassay screen with GC/MS or LC-MS/MS confirmation when needed.
  4. Results: Negatives within 1 business day; non-negatives 2-3 business days after MRO review.
